This study demonstrates that prolonged rhythmic 40 Hz light flicker enhances spatial learning by stimulating PV interneuron‐dependent neurogenesis. The light flicker selectively activates PV interneurons, which enhances GABAergic support for the integration of immature neurons in the adult dentate gyrus.
